It looked like Rashid had killed the chase, but Rinku Singh rose like a phoenix. With 39 needed from eight balls, he hit Little for a four and six to make it 29 needed from the final over. Despite those two boundaries, Knight Riders' win probability was just 1.29%.
Yash Dayal had the ball, and Umesh did well to get a single off the first ball and bring Rinku Singh back on strike.
And Rinku went 6, 6, 6, 6, 6. This is what they mean when they say truth is stranger than fiction - Alfred Hitchcock couldn't have scripted it.
Absolute scenes at the Narendra Modi Stadium as the Knight Riders players mob Rinku. I don't think have seen a finish like this. Sampath says the same with the help of numbers:
Previous most target runs successfully chased in the 20th over in T20s:
23 by Sydney Sixers vs Sydney Thunder in 2015, and Rising Pune Supergiant vs KXIP in 2016
Previous most runs scored in the 20th over to win a T20 match:
26 by Deccan Chargers vs KKR in 2009 (Target was 21)

Rashid hat-trick kills the game

... but if you were hoping for a close finish, we have an anti-climax here. Rashid Khan had gone for 34 in his first three overs but on the first three deliveries of his fourth over, he had Russell caught behind off an inside edge and pad, Narine caught at deep midwicket, and Thakur lbw with a googly. It was his fourth hat-trick in T20 cricket.
Rinku is still battling in the middle with 48 needed from 18 balls, you would think it's too tall a mountain to climb.

Iyer falls, a big relief for Titans

It looked like Iyer was going to take Knight Riders home single-handedly. He hit Little two fours and a six in the 15th over to reduce the equation to 56 needed from five overs. In the next over, he hit Joseph for a boundary but was caught at long-on for 83 off 40 balls.
His over left Knight Riders needing 50 from 24 balls but Andre Russell was still at the crease...

More on Vijay Shankar

Deivarayan Muthu: A shoulder injury had cut short Vijay Shankar's IPL stint in 2022. After undergoing surgery on his right shoulder, Vijay missed the Vijay Hazare and Syed Mushtaq Ali tournaments for Tamil Nadu.
Desperate times call for desperate measures: Vijay learnt to throw accurately with his left arm so that he could reduce the impact on his right shoulder. He was supposed to even miss the start of the Ranji Trophy but he completed his rehab ahead of time at the NCA in Bengaluru and marked his return with three successive centuries, including one against Mumbai at the Brabourne Stadium.
Vijay has struggled in his IPL stints with Chennai Super Kings, Delhi Daredevils and Sunrisers Hyderabad, but now he seems to have finally found a home at Gujarat Titans.

Iyer, Rana keep Knight Riders in the game

Impact Player Venkatesh Iyer and captain Nitish Rana have kept Knight Riders' in the contest. Knight Riders finished the powerplay on 43 for 2. Even after the field restrictions were lifted, Iyer and Rana kept picking boundaries. Iyer hit Dayal for a four and six in the seventh over. In the next, Rana smashed Alzarri Joseph for two sixes.
Rashid brought himself on in the ninth over but went for ten.
Knight Riders 78 for 2 after nine

Shami, Little strike early

Rahmanullah Gurbaz started in his typical uninhibited manner, hitting a six off Little and a four off Shami but Shami dismissed him with a short ball. Gurbaz gloved the pull and for a moment it looked like Bharat and Yash Dayal, charging in from short leg, might end up having a horrible collision. Somehow, they not only avoided any damage but Dayal also managed to hold onto the catch.
Little sent back Jagadeesan from the other end. After leaking just two runs from the first five balls, he had Jagadeesan pulling one straight to deep square leg.
Meanwhile, Knight Riders have brought in Venkatesh Iyer for Suyash Sharma.
Knight Riders 28 for 2 after four

Vijay Shankar's blinder lifts Titans to 204

After 18 overs, Titans were 159 for 4. It looked like they would be happy to cross 180. Vijay Shankar had other ideas. He just went on a hitting spree, smashing four fours and five sixes to finish with an unbeaten 63 off 24. The last two overs produced 45 runs as Vijay smashed Ferguson for two fours and two sixes before launching three successive sixes off Shardul Thakur in the last over.
The run rate for Vijay Shankar and David Miller's partnership (51 in 2.3 overs)was 20.4, the third highest for a 50-plus stand in the IPL, adds our statsman Sampath Bandarupalli.

Suyash cuts short Manohar's innings

As Arun was saying, it's the deceptive Suyash googly that has struck. Manohar played forward, expecting it turn away. In the process, he left a gap between the bat and pad. The ball spun back to beat the inside edge, brush front pad and crash into the stumps.
His first ball to Vijay Shankar, the new batter, is another googly that thudded into the batter's pad. There was an appeal for lbw, which was denied. Knight Riders reviewed it, and the third umpire is convinced it hit the bat first - both bat and pad were next to each other.

Bharat Arun on Narine, Varun and Suyash

Bharat Arun had a long stint with the Indian team as their bowling coach. He is now with Knight Riders and this is how he assesses Narine, Varun and Suyash (not verbatim):
“Narine has done it all around the world; he is someone who turns the ball both ways. Suyash is more of a current-generation bowler, sending down fast legbreaks and mixing it up with a deceptive googly. Varun relies on the pace.”
And what did they discuss during the time out? “Our plan was to bowl straighter to them and we just revisited that.”
As I was typing that, Narine has got rid of Gill. Sudharsan had started the over with a straight six. Gill tried the same a few balls later but couldn't middle the ball and holed out to long-on. He made 39 off 31.

Narine strikes second ball

After a slow start, it looked like Saha was looking to accelerate. He lofted Umesh and Lockie Ferguson for a boundary each but when he tried to take on Narine, he ended up top-edging a slog sweep, and Jagadeesan took a brilliant over-the-shoulder catch running backwards towards deep midwicket.
After Narine's over, the fifth of the innings, Titans were 38 for 1. Gill then showed his class, caressing two successive fours of Varun in the sixth over. There were five wides as well before those boundaries, which means Varun ended up conceding 16.
Titans 54 for 1 after powerplay

Impact Player strategy

If you noticed, Titans have only three overseas players in their starting XI: David Miller, Rashid Khan and Alzarri Joseph. Josh Little and Matthew Wade are among the five substitutes. Given they have only four frontline bowlers in their XI, expect Little to come in as Impact Player when they bowl. But if they are in real trouble, they have the option of bringing in Wade as well.
For Knight Riders, I expect Venkatesh Iyer to come in and open with Rahmanullah Gurbaz. Ideally, an allrounder should be in your starting XI irrespective of whether you are batting first or bowling. The only reason I can think of Iyer missing out is that he might not be 100% in terms of bowling fitness.

Titans bat; Hardik Pandya unwell

Hardik Pandya is unwell. In his absence, Rashid Khan is captaining Gujarat Titans, and has won the toss. Titans will be batting first. Knight Riders too wanted to bat; they were hoping their spinners to play a big role in the second half. Well, they will now have to make hay while the sun shines.
Vijay Shankar comes in for Hardik. Knight Riders have made two changes: Lockie Ferguson and N Jagadeesan come in for Tim Southee and Mandeep Singh.
This is the second time Rashid is captaining in the IPL. Last season too he had stood in for Hardik.
Here are the playing XIs:
Gujarat Titans: 1 Shubman Gill, 2 Wriddhiman Saha (wk), 3 Sai Sudharsan, 4 Vijay Shankar, 5 David Miller, 6 Rahul Tewatia, 7 Abhinav Manohar, 8 Rashid Khan (capt), 9 Alzarri Joseph, 10 Yash Dayal, 11 Mohammed Shami
Substitutes: Josh Little, Jayant Yadav, Mohit Sharma, Matthew Wade, KS Bharat
Kolkata Knight Riders: 1 Rahmanullah Gurbaz (wk), 2 Nitish Rana (capt), 3 N Jagadeesan, 4 Rinku Singh, 5 Andre Russell, 6 Shardul Thakur, 7 Sunil Narine, 8 Lockie Ferguson, 9 Umesh Yadav, 10 Suyash Sharma, 11 Varun Chakravarthy
Substitutes: Mandeep Singh, Anukul Roy, Vaibhav Sharma, Venkatesh Iyer, David Wiese

Pitch advantage

As we noted in our team preview, Titans not only have the advantage of playing their home games at the Narendra Modi Stadium in Ahmedabad, with a possible 100,000 fans cheering for them, but can also pick from a variety of black and red-soil pitches. Given they have the bowling attack for all kinds of surfaces, they can choose what sort of pitch to play on depending on the opposition's strengths and weaknesses.
Lucknow Super Giants did something similar in their previous game against Sunrisers Hyderabad. Sunrisers have a strong pace attack but they were served a slow, low, dying black-soil Ekana surface on which Super Giants spinners starved them of runs. Knight Riders rely a lot on Sunil Narine and Varun Chakravarthy. Will Titans pick a red-soil pitch, more suited to seam bowlers? We will have to wait and watch.

Season 16. Episode 13

Hello and welcome to game 13 of IPL 2023. It's unbeaten Gujarat Titans taking on unpredictable Kolkata Knight Riders on the first game of today's double-header. Defending champions Titans have two wins in two games, beating Chennai Super Kings in the tournament opener and Delhi Capitals earlier this week. Knight Riders lost their first game to Punjab Kings via DLS but bounced back from 89 for 5 to register an 81-run win over Royal Challengers Bangalore. So, they will be carrying that confidence.
